Who we are
At the core of Plantation's law enforcement community, the Plantation Fraternal Order of Police plays a vital role in advocating for and safeguarding the rights of police officers. As the certified state Collective Bargaining Unit, our lodge provides essential legal defense and union representation and actively drives local and state law enforcement advancements through impactful legislative efforts. Committed to upholding our members' rights, training standards, and well-being, we proudly continue the tradition of excellence that has defined us since our charter by the Grand Lodge in 1965.
